O'CONNOR (née Murphy) (Elm Hall, Celbridge, Co. Kildare and late of Dooks, Glenbeigh, Co. Kerry) - May 2, 2013, (peacefully), surrounded by her family, Mary; deeply regretted by her loving husband Dan, daughters Patricia and Siobhan, sons Kevin and Rory, daughter-in-law, sons-in-law, grand children, brother-in-law, sister-in-law, nephews, nieces, relatives and friends. Rest in peace. Reposing at her residence from 4 o'clock today (Friday) with rosary at 9 o'clock Removal tomorrow (Saturday) at 9.30 o'clock to arrive in St. Patrick's Church, Celbridge for 10 o'clock Mass, followed by burial in Donaghcomper Cemetery. Family flowers only please. Donations, if desired, to Irish Cancer Society.
